It was reported that Esfahan Steel Company (ESCo)'s No. 7 billet continuous casting machine upgrade project has entered the final stage. The upgraded production capacity will increase the annual production capacity of 200,000 tons to 800,000 tons and also improve the quality of billet. The increased production speed could also reduce maintenance costs.
The No. 5 billet continuous casting machine put into operation in 2016 will increase the total production capacity of billet to 3.6 million tons per year.
ESCo also planned to upgrade the No. 8 billet caster before June next year, and restart No. 1 blast furnace to increase pig iron production to 3.6 million tons per year. However, it was currently being shelved due to funding problems.
